Problems solved by technology

The throttle in the prior art adopts the method of changing the area of ​​the water hole to realize throttling. For example, the throttle for a water tank inlet valve with the publication number CN201126059Y adopts three water outlet holes on the water outlet round platform on the body. The water inlet platform has two water inlet holes, and an O-shaped rubber ring is added to the cross rib between the water outlet round platform and the water inlet platform. This disclosed restrictor can provide a certain throttling effect, but it cannot meet the needs of more and more people. The corresponding national standard with higher requirements

Embodiment 1

[0032] Figure 1-9 A specific embodiment of the present invention is shown, the labyrinth restrictor 10 of the present invention is built in the water inlet pipeline 17, and water enters in the main liquid chamber 11 of the labyrinth restrictor 10 through the water inlet pipeline 17, by Figure 5 , 6 It can be seen that the main liquid chamber 11 is formed by the inner chamber of the labyrinth restrictor 10, the water flowing through the main liquid chamber 11 enters the second liquid chamber 12 through the water hole group 14, and the water flowing through the second liquid chamber 12 , into the third liquid chamber 13 through the labyrinth channel 15, and finally the water enters the next part of the water inlet pipe from the third liquid chamber 13.

[0033] The second liquid chamber 12 is composed of the outer surface 18 of the labyrinth restrictor 10 with a relatively smaller diameter and the inner surface 171 of the water inlet pipe 17 .

Abstract

A labyrinth restrictor is generally a cylindrical thin-walled structure, which is integrally formed by injection molding. It includes a main liquid chamber, a second liquid chamber, a third liquid chamber, a set of water holes and a number of labyrinth flow channels, the water in the main liquid chamber enters the second liquid chamber through the water holes, and the water in the second liquid chamber Water enters the third liquid chamber through the labyrinth channel.

Description

technical field [0001] The invention relates to a flow restrictor, in particular to a labyrinth flow restrictor, which is installed in a water inlet pipe for controlling the flow of water in the water inlet pipe, belongs to the field of sanitary ware, and is used for water inlet in toilet water tank fittings. Water valves, showers, faucets and other products that require flow control. Background technique [0002] Many devices in the bathroom industry need to be connected to water supply pipes. As the pressure of the water supply pipe increases, the flow rate at the water outlet of the equipment increases accordingly, which causes damage to the equipment and differences in the flow rate under high pressure. Therefore, It is necessary to use restrictors in sanitary equipment to adjust the uneven flow caused by pressure changes in water supply pipes.
